Here are some key messages about HIV and AIDS you are welcome to use in your letter:

  • Canadians are the most compassionate toward people affected by HIV and AIDS globally compared with six other countries says an Ipsos Reid survey.
  • A separate study conducted by UNAIDS found that when it comes to providing aid to fight HIV and AIDS, Canada ranks near the bottom of the list.
  • This gap between the sentiments of the Canadian public and the political actions of our country can be closed if our government:
    1. increases Canada’s funding contributions to HIV and AIDS in line with our fair share contribution
    2. works with other G8 leaders to provide a comprehensive plan, and funding pledges, to meet HIV and AIDS commitments to universal prevention, treatment and support by 2010
    3. turn around the serious decline in Canada’s broader aid program by setting a budgetary plan to increase our foreign aid spending by 15% per year over the next ten years
